summ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Dave Cheney <dave@cheney.net>2011-06-09 22:41:19 -0400
committerDave Cheney <dave@cheney.net>2011-06-09 22:41:19 -0400
commit3638ae1f664714222dfd2fd8fa5c3612cc5dc2bd (patch)
treeff5e46fbf5cc8806f2417900776d73996cbf9e99
parent0c9514cc52fbd8788eef4e345c47fa1c5f09b450 (diff)
downloadgo-3638ae1f664714222dfd2fd8fa5c3612cc5dc2bd.tar.gz
gopack: make unused page function a fatal error
R=iant, rsc CC=golang-dev http://codereview.appspot.com/4601051 Committer: Russ Cox <rsc@golang.org>
-rw-r--r--src/cmd/gopack/ar.c19
1 files changed, 1 insertions, 18 deletions
diff --git a/src/cmd/gopack/ar.c b/src/cmd/gopack/ar.c
index 5d71d3247..0b5e608c7 100644
--- a/src/cmd/gopack/ar.c
+++ b/src/cmd/gopack/ar.c
@@ -1532,24 +1532,7 @@ arwrite(int fd, Armember *bp)
int
page(Arfile *ap)
{
- Armember *bp;
-
- bp = ap->head;
- if (!ap->paged) { /* not yet paged - create file */
- ap->fd = mkstemp(ap->fname);
- if (ap->fd < 0) {
- fprint(2,"gopack: can't create temp file\n");
- return 0;
- }
- ap->paged = 1;
- }
- if (!arwrite(ap->fd, bp)) /* write member and free buffer block */
- return 0;
- ap->head = bp->next;
- if (ap->tail == bp)
- ap->tail = bp->next;
- free(bp->member);
- free(bp);
+ sysfatal("page");
return 1;
}